ELEVEN reads the meeting you just had and shows you what was happening beneath the conversation: what held, what drifted, what got protected, questioned, missed, seen, and what the decision now depends on.
Not a meeting recap.
A turn-by-turn read.
[ELEVEN read] Geoff’s question is technically doing the right thing here — pushing back on the simplicity. But the question feels slightly more like a position. He’s inviting the room to reconsider without naming what he wants reconsidered. This move can produce premature alignment: the leader signals a deeper question, the room reads the signal more as a position than a real reopening, and the conversation moves on without the question being worked.
